Hazardous Substance Information Sample Clauses

Hazardous Substance Information. Contractor shall provide the following to Company for the materials or equipment (including any part thereof) delivered under this Agreement: (a) reference to the applicable Material Safety Data Sheet for each material containing a “hazardous material,” as defined by California Health and Safety Code Section 25501(n)(2)(A); and (b) a written statement for each material that is a “mixture or trade name product” that contains a “toxic chemicalsubject to the reporting requirements of Section 313 of the Emergency Planning and Community Right-to-Know Act, including the name and associated Chemical Abstract Services Registry number of such toxic chemical, the specific concentration at which each such toxic chemical is present in each such mixture or trade name product, and the weight of each such toxic chemical in each such mixture or trade name product. Without limiting the generality of the foregoing, if Contractor is obligated to provide a warning to pursuant to California’s Safe Drinking Water and Toxic Enforcement Act (Proposition 65) to exposed individuals with respect to the materials or equipment or as part of the performance of Contractor’s obligations hereunder, Contractor shall provide such warning to such individuals, including, as applicable, members of the public, Company’s employees, Contractor’s employees, and all other Contractor Party employees.

Hazardous Substance Information. Seller shall provide Buyer with a Material Safety Data Sheet ("MSDS") as defined in 29 CFR §1910.1200, or equivalent information, for any Hazardous Substance delivered pursuant to this purchase order. For purposes of this paragraph, "Hazardous Substance" shall be defined as provided by California Health and Safety Code §25316 and California Labor Code §6390, and shall include all hazardous chemicals and mixtures for which an MSDS is required under the Occupational Safety and Health Act of 1970 (29 USCA §651 et seq.) and regulations promulgated under that Act. Nothing contained in this paragraph shall relieve Seller from complying with applicable federal, state, and local laws, codes, ordinances and regulations relating to Hazardous Substances.

  • Hazardous Substance Hazardous Substance" shall mean any chemical, substance, material, or waste, including without limitation asbestos, PCBs and formaldehyde, that is defined, classified, listed, or designated as hazardous, toxic, or radioactive, or by other similar term, by any federal, state, or local environmental statute, regulation, rule, order, or ordinance presently in effect.

  • Hazardous Substances The words "Hazardous Substances" mean materials that, because of their quantity, concentration or physical, chemical or infectious characteristics, may cause or pose a present or potential hazard to human health or the environment when improperly used, treated, stored, disposed of, generated, manufactured, transported or otherwise handled. The words "Hazardous Substances" are used in their very broadest sense and include without limitation any and all hazardous or toxic substances, materials or waste as defined by or listed under the Environmental Laws. The term "Hazardous Substances" also includes, without limitation, petroleum and petroleum by-products or any fraction thereof and asbestos.

  • Definition of Hazardous Materials For purposes of this Lease, the term “Hazardous Material” or “Hazardous Materials” shall mean any hazardous or toxic substance, material, product, byproduct, or waste, which is or shall become regulated by any governmental entity, including, without limitation, the County acting in its governmental capacity, the State of California or the United States government.

  • Hazardous Materials Tenant shall not keep on the Premises any item of a dangerous, flammable or explosive character that might unreasonably increase the danger of fire or explosion on the Premises or that might be considered hazardous or extra hazardous by any responsible insurance company.
